    First time at this great CAMRA Good Beer Guide 2024 public house located right on the River Wensum by Fye Bridge. We sat inside but there is a seating gallery with sun umbrellas outside directly over the River. The pub has a screen or two for sports but they were not showing anything during our time there. Friendly bar staff and we spoke about how a Stout can be a great drink for any season of the year not just winter! We had two pints and two half pints of the lovely Nutty Ambassador Hazlenut Milk Stout by The Little Critters Brewing Company. The beer is top class and a very reasonable able price indeed. The pub serves alcoholic drinks other than real ale however it is rightly in CAMRA’s Good Beer Guide, with nine hand pumps on offer, and the staff will let you taste and chat about the ales if you are undecided what to have or maybe you are new to ale drinking, making it a welcoming place to have a try. We didn’t eat this time but pizzas and other meals are available. The Pub has an excellent location and it was really enjoyable to watch kayaks, rowing boats and paddle boarders going past. A very chilled, mellow vibe going on Thank you indeed to the Staff and we will return!
